What is procurement management process?

Procurement management is the process of planning, organizing, and carrying out acquisitions of goods and services. Procurement management helps organizations acquire the right items at the right price, in a timely manner, and to meet their specific needs.

The procurement management process can be divided into three main stages: planning, buying, and providing. In planning stage, procurement managers identify the needs they want to purchase and develop a strategy to meet those needs. In the buying stage, they negotiate contracts with suppliers and determine how much they will pay for each item. In providing stage, they ensure that the items were received in good condition and meet the organization’s specifications.

What are the steps in procurement management process?

Procurement management process is a strategic and tactical framework used by organizations to acquire goods and services. The goal of procurement management is to obtain the best possible value for the money spent by acquiring goods or services. There are five steps in the procurement management process: 1. The first step is to assess what needs to be purchased. This involves gathering information about the product or service, such as its characteristics, price, availability, and delivery time. 2. The next step is to identify potential suppliers. Suppliers must meet all of the requirements specified in Step 1, and they must also be able to provide a quality product or service at a reasonable price. 3. Once potential suppliers have been identified, evaluations must be conducted to determine which supplier would be best suited for the specific need being purchased. 4. In order to ensure that the chosen supplier can meet all of the required specifications, a contract must be negotiated. 5. After the contract has been negotiated and approved, delivery of the product or service must take place according to schedule

What are the benefits of having a procurement management process?

Procurement management process is a comprehensive framework to identify, screen, evaluate, and award procurements in a fair and efficient manner. It helps organizations to reduce procurement costs, improve quality of goods and services, and optimize resources. There are many benefits of having a procurement management process:

1. Reduced Procurement Costs: A well-managed procurement process can help organizations save money on procurement costs by reducing the time needed to conduct procurements, by improving the quality of bids received, and by ensuring that all necessary information is available when making decisions about contracting.

2. Increased Quality of Goods and Services: Good procurement management can lead to improved quality of goods and services because it ensures that all interested parties have an opportunity to submit bids, that bids are properly evaluated based on criteria such as price and quality, and that contracts are awarded in a fair manner.

3. Optimization of Resources: A well-managed procurement process can help organizations maximize their resources by ensuring that they use the right equipment or personnel for the task at hand, that appropriate materials are obtained at the best possible price, and that contracts are awarded quickly without wasting valuable time or resources.
